Supercharge Your Digestion: Simple Steps for Optimal Gut Health

Nurture your internal ecosystem and boost your overall well-being with these easy strategies. Prioritize a nutritious diet rich in fiber from fruits, vegetables, and whole grains to energize your gut bacteria. Incorporate fermented foods like yogurt, kefir, and sauerkraut to introduce beneficial cultures. Staying adequately hydrated is crucial for efficient digestion, so aim for plenty of water throughout the day. Regular exercise can also increase healthy gut function.

A Look at the Gut-Brain Axis: Boosting Your Digestion and Mood

Recent research has shed light on a fascinating link between our digestive system and our emotional well-being. This connection, known as the gut-brain axis, involves complex interactions between the trillions of bacteria in our gut and the brain. These microbes play a crucial role in regulating various physiological processes, including mood, sleep, and even defenses.

By nurturing a healthy gut microbiome through habitual changes, we can influence both our digestive health and psychological well-being.
